The Host Resistance Research Associate I at Driscoll’s in Watsonville, CA, plays a key role in supporting the development and execution of plant resistance assays to evaluate berry crops' responses to diseases and pests. Working closely with the Host Resistance Senior Scientist, the associate conducts experiments in lab, greenhouse, and field settings, manages data, and contributes to the discovery of molecular markers for breeding. Responsibilities include pathogen inoculum production, DNA analysis, and maintaining clean, safe workspaces. The ideal candidate holds a bachelor’s degree in a plant health-related field, has hands-on experience with plant pathology techniques, and demonstrates strong organizational, communication, and collaborative skills. The role requires physical stamina, occasional travel, and a commitment to ethical and professional conduct in line with Driscoll’s values.
